## Building Access — Spares Room (Hullbrook Annex)

Contractors: the spare hardware room is down the east corridor on the ground floor, third door on the left. Sign in at the front desk first and grab a visitor lanyard. Anything you take out, jot it in the blue logbook — yes, even the little stuff. The door self-locks, so don't wedge it. To get in, punch in the code below.

staff pass of hagug-taguf = bdg-HJ-9

## Service Accounts — ChipTrack Reader

The StrideSync marathon timing-chip reader polls the Finisher API every two seconds during race windows. It runs under the svc-chiptrack account, which has read access to bib registrations and write access to split times only. Support staff should never log in interactively with this account; use your own credentials and the impersonation tool instead. When re-provisioning a reader unit at an event, load the account's credential into the device config. The current key is as follows.

service key, tafog-fajop: kto11_qcz7hs8cjIG

// Encoding sniffing for user-uploaded text files in Saltgrass.
// We check BOM first, then a capped statistical pass (8 KB max)
// to avoid unbounded reads on hostile uploads. Ambiguous files
// fall back to this constant rather than guessing, which closed
// the smuggling vector flagged in the last audit. Fixed as of the
// build noted below.

trace token, bawif-tajof: htk14_21e308fc7b4137